AI Deepfake Creation: A Comprehensive Guide (Ethical Considerations Included)108
The term "deepfake" conjures images of manipulated videos, often used for malicious purposes. While the technology behind deepfakes – a combination of deep learning and artificial intelligence – holds immense potential in various fields, its misuse is a significant concern. This guide aims to provide a comprehensive understanding of AI deepfake creation, acknowledging its ethical implications and emphasizing responsible use. It's crucial to understand that this information is provided for educational purposes only. Misusing deepfake technology can have serious legal and social consequences.
Understanding the Technology: Deepfakes rely on artificial neural networks, specifically generative adversarial networks (GANs). These networks consist of two competing parts: a generator and a discriminator. The generator creates synthetic images or videos, attempting to mimic the characteristics of real data. The discriminator analyzes the generated content, attempting to distinguish it from real data. Through this adversarial process, the generator continually improves its ability to create convincing fakes.
The Deepfake Creation Process: Creating a deepfake involves several key steps:
1. Data Acquisition: This is arguably the most crucial step. You need a substantial amount of high-quality source material of the target individual. This typically involves numerous photos and videos, ideally from various angles and lighting conditions. The more data, the better the results. It's important to remember that obtaining this data without consent is illegal and unethical.
2. Data Preparation: The collected data needs to be pre-processed. This includes cleaning up the images and videos, aligning faces, and potentially augmenting the dataset to increase its diversity. This step requires some technical expertise and often involves using specialized software.
3. Model Training: This is where the GANs come into play. You feed the prepared data into the neural network, allowing it to learn the patterns and characteristics of the target individual's face and expressions. This process requires significant computational resources and can take hours, days, or even weeks, depending on the dataset size and the complexity of the model.
4. Content Creation: Once the model is trained, you can use it to create deepfakes. This involves feeding the model a new image or video (often a video of a different person) and instructing it to replace the face with the face of the target individual. The model will then generate a video with the target's face superimposed onto the new video, mimicking their expressions and movements.
5. Refinement and Post-Processing: The generated deepfakes may require further refinement to improve realism. This often involves using video editing software to address any inconsistencies or artifacts. This step is crucial for making the deepfake appear believable.
Software and Tools: Several software packages and libraries can facilitate deepfake creation. Some popular choices include:
* DeepFaceLab: A powerful and widely used open-source tool.
* FakeApp: A more user-friendly tool, though potentially less powerful than DeepFaceLab.
* TensorFlow and PyTorch: These are deep learning frameworks that provide the underlying infrastructure for building and training GANs. They require significant programming skills.
Ethical Considerations: The potential for misuse of deepfake technology is immense. Deepfakes can be used to:
* Spread misinformation and propaganda: Creating false narratives that can influence public opinion.
* Damage reputations: Creating fabricated videos that can ruin someone's career or personal life.
* Commit fraud: Impersonating someone to gain financial or other advantages.
* Harass and intimidate: Creating non-consensual intimate videos.
Therefore, it's crucial to use deepfake technology responsibly and ethically. Consider the potential consequences of your actions and always obtain consent before using someone's image or likeness. Moreover, being aware of deepfakes and how to detect them is essential to combat their misuse.
Detecting Deepfakes: While detecting deepfakes can be challenging, there are several techniques that can help. These include looking for inconsistencies in facial expressions, unnatural blinking patterns, subtle artifacts around the edges of the face, and inconsistencies in lighting and shadows. Advancements in AI-powered detection tools are continuously improving the accuracy of deepfake detection.
Conclusion: The creation of deepfakes is a complex process requiring technical expertise and significant computational resources. While the technology has legitimate applications, its potential for misuse highlights the need for responsible development and deployment. Understanding the technology, its ethical implications, and the methods for detection is crucial in navigating this evolving landscape.
2025-03-26
Previous:Soldering a Printer Data Cable: A Comprehensive Guide

AI Glow Effect Tutorial: Mastering the Luminescent Look in Your Images
https://zeidei.com/technology/82100.html

Unlocking the Charm: Your Comprehensive Guide to the Pompompurin Flip Phone
https://zeidei.com/technology/82099.html

The Registered Dietitian‘s Guide to Running: Fueling Your Body for Optimal Performance
https://zeidei.com/health-wellness/82098.html

Mastering Gardening Techniques: A Comprehensive Video Tutorial Guide
https://zeidei.com/lifestyle/82097.html

DIY Garden Fence: A Comprehensive Photo Guide to Building Your Dream Enclosure
https://zeidei.com/lifestyle/82096.html
Hot

A Beginner‘s Guide to Building an AI Model
https://zeidei.com/technology/1090.html

DIY Phone Case: A Step-by-Step Guide to Personalizing Your Device
https://zeidei.com/technology/1975.html

Odoo Development Tutorial: A Comprehensive Guide for Beginners
https://zeidei.com/technology/2643.html

Android Development Video Tutorial
https://zeidei.com/technology/1116.html

Database Development Tutorial: A Comprehensive Guide for Beginners
https://zeidei.com/technology/1001.html